The experiments were carried out with a 400 MHz proton NMR spectrometer. The T-1 and the T-2 curves were determined by the inversion recovery (IR) and Carr-Purcell-Meiboom-Gill (CPMG) sequences, respectively. The relaxation times in residual water and in a mixture with 0.05 ml H2O were found to be reliable either in the presence or in the absence of albumin. The mixtures containing 0.1 ml or higher H2O suffer from radiation damping (RD). RD was removed gradually by addition of albumin or manganese. RD in the protein solution with 0.1 ml H2O was removed by adding 1 mu g of manganese to one ml of solution. ZaferThe current study involves the measurements of T-1 relaxation time of complexes three different crown ethers (4-aminobenzo-15-Crown-5, 1-Aza-18-Crown-6, 1-Aza-15-Crown-5) and two different ions sodium perchlorate (NaClO4), lithium perchlorate (LiClO4) by a 400 MHz NMR spectrometer. The association constants (K-a) of the complexes were determined on the basis of the evaluation of these measurements using the Benesi-Hildebrand method that we have modified. These association constants were consistent with those obtained from H-1 NMR titration technique. In this study, the chemical shifts of NMR peaks of water interacting with different types of polymerized acrylic resin materials were compared. Two different types of polymers obtained by heat and microwave, were selected. Each NMR sample was prepared by mixing the dusty materials and 1 mL of a mixture of H2O (80 To) and D2O (20 %). The water proton signals in samples were measured by 400 MHz NMR. The data was divided into four groups. The chemical shifts of microwave acrylic resin (group 3) was higher than that of microwave acrylic resin reinforced with glass fibers (group 4), while the chemical shift of heat cured acrylic resin (group 1) was higher than that of heat cured acrylic resin reinforced with glass fibers (group 2). Furthermore, the chemical shifts of material polymerized by microwave are higher than those polymerized by injection (group 3 > group 1, and group 4 > group 2). However, some recent papers have revealed the presence of an HDO triplet in H2O/D2O, which is caused by the splittings of H2O signal by deuterium (D). Observation of inversion recovery (IR) traces of this triplet should be very useful for analyzing relaxation data in such mixtures. In this work, in order to obtain the traces, inversion recovery signal intensities of residual water and a mixture of 0.10 H2O and 0.90 D2O were acquired versus a set of short delay times in the presence or absense of 0.2 g albumin. T-1 and T-2 curves of the same samples were also obtained by using different sets of much longer times for checking the effect of radiation damping on the traces. Experiments were carried out with a 400 MHz proton NMR spectrometer equipped with a topspin programme for relaxation measurements. Inversion recovery data of the traces and T-1 curves were obtained with the inversion recovery method, while T-2 curves were obtained with the Carr-Purcell-Meiboom-Gill method. Data was processed through an analysis programme of the topspin. Data showed that radiation damping is effectively reduced upon addition of albumin. Furthermore, the data of the residual water- and the mixture with albumin demonstrated the traces of the triplet at the initial part of a single inversion recovery line. Our results suggest that the splitting of water proton signal by deuterium can be detectable by the inversion recovery method for D2O- and the mixture containing albumin.
